Transportation Dept. Clears Eos Airlines To Serve European Destinations
Eos Airlines has received tentative approval from the U.S. Transportation Dept. to operate scheduled service between New York Kennedy International Airport and points in Germany, the Netherlands and the U.K., although the last excludes London Heathrow and Gatwick airports. The application, filed...
